Output 510624c22c7e4ec81a8ee7e4055e37c3e59077ecef9159c61dd21b26f0a72728:0

value
170890887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4498ff7efaeb70cc17d8cd614219bf7d6f96bf87 OP_EQUAL
address
ME9sTxswuZUHQUSJko96PM4P4ouCoLbtT1
transaction
510624c22c7e4ec81a8ee7e4055e37c3e59077ecef9159c61dd21b26f0a72728
spent
true